Common Causes of a Dripping Tap (and When to Call a Handyman)

💧 Why Is My Tap Dripping?

A dripping tap is one of the most common household annoyances — and it can waste a surprising amount of water over time. If you’re in Blackburn and dealing with this problem, here are the most common causes of a dripping tap.


🔧 1. Worn Washers

Over time, washers inside your tap wear down, causing water to seep through even when the tap is turned off.


🔧 2. Damaged O-Rings

An O-ring helps keep your tap handle watertight. When it cracks or loosens, drips can appear around the base of the tap.


🔧 3. Faulty Cartridges

Modern mixer taps often use cartridges instead of washers. If these wear out, you’ll notice leaks, drips, or poor water flow.


🔧 4. Corrosion & Limescale

In older taps, corrosion and limescale can stop parts sealing properly — especially in hard water areas like Lancashire.
